Revisiting Darbo’s Fixed Point Theory with Application to a Class of Fractional Integral Equations

This chapter is devoted to define a generalized proportional \((k,\rho )\) -fractional integral operator containing the nonsingular kernel. It is a more generalized form of existing fractional integral operators like the Riemann-Liouville fractional integral operator, the Hadamard fractional integral operator, the Katugampola fractional integral operator, etc. First, we prove the existence of the generalized fractional integral operator, which follows the commutative property, and then generalize Darbo’s fixed point theory. Thereafter, by utilizing Darbo’s fixed point theorem, we demonstrate the existence of a solution to the generalized proportional \((k,\rho )\) -fractional integral equation. At the end, a suitable example is constructed, which verifies the obtained results.
